В общем, пытаюсь взять все строчки из базы данных и вывести их в меню
Но почему то не выходит
Код запроса
HTML и vue
Но почему то не выходит
Код запроса
JavaScript:
mp.events.add('log::SERVER', (player) => {
DB.query("SELECT date, text FROM log", [], function (err, rows) {
if (err) {
console.log(err);
return;
}
if (rows.length > 0) {
let log = [];
for (let i = 0; i < rows.length; i++) {
const rowlog = {
date: rows[i].date,
text: rows[i].text,
};
console.log(rowlog);
log.push(rowlog);
}
player.call('log::CLIENT', log);
} else {
console.log("Нет данных в таблицеlog");
}
});
});
JavaScript:
mp.events.add('log::CLIENT', (log) => {
browser.execute(`Menu.log = ${log}`);
})
HTML и vue
JavaScript:
<div class="player_info_title" v-for="log in newfilteredPlayers" :key="log.date">
Информация <span>{{ log.date }}</span> <span>{{ log.text }}</span>
</div>
log: [
{ date: '12.02.2023', text: 'информация' }
],